The MA Statewide Police Lieutenant Promotional Exam is administered by the MA Human Resources Division (HRD) to current civil service sergeants seeking promotion. The half-day proctored written exam costs $150 and is combined with a separately scored Education & Experience (E&E) component to produce a final promotional score. The 2026 cycle runs alongside the statewide sergeant and captain exams and produces an eligibility list typically valid for two years.

MA Police Lieutenant Exam Content Outline
MA Criminal Law & Procedure
M.G.L. Chapters 265, 266, 269, and 276; arrest, search, and seizure under MA and federal standards
Supervision & Management
Mid-level command, discipline, internal affairs intake, performance management, and field supervision
Motor Vehicle Law (M.G.L. c. 90)
OUI, traffic stops, citations, license actions, and motor vehicle homicide statutes
Patrol Operations & Tactics
Incident command, critical incident response, use of force review, and shift operations oversight
Constitutional Law
Fourth, Fifth, and Sixth Amendment doctrine; Miranda, Terry, warrants, and the exclusionary rule
Administration & Policy
Budgeting, scheduling, policy development, civil service rules, and collective bargaining considerations
Community Policing & Ethics
POST Commission standards, bias-free policing, de-escalation, and community engagement principles

What is the MA Statewide Police Lieutenant Promotional Exam?
It is the half-day proctored written exam administered by the Massachusetts Human Resources Division (HRD) to establish a statewide promotional eligibility list for the rank of police lieutenant. The 2026 cycle runs alongside the statewide sergeant and captain exams.
Who administers the exam?
The Massachusetts Human Resources Division (HRD) administers the statewide police lieutenant promotional exam under Massachusetts civil service rules.
How much does the exam cost?
The MA HRD application fee for the lieutenant promotional exam is $150. Candidates are responsible for their own travel to the HRD testing site.
How is the final score calculated?
The final promotional score combines the multiple-choice written exam with a separately scored Education & Experience (E&E) component. HRD publishes the weighting and scoring rules in the examination announcement for each cycle.
Who is eligible to sit for the lieutenant exam?
Candidates must be current Massachusetts civil service police sergeants (or hold the qualifying rank set by their appointing authority) with the required time-in-grade as of the statutory date listed in the HRD announcement.
How long is the eligibility list valid?
Eligibility lists established from the MA HRD lieutenant exam are typically valid for two years from establishment, per Massachusetts civil service rules.
Is the exam available remotely?
No. The MA Police Lieutenant Promotional Exam is administered in person at MA HRD testing sites.
Can I retake the exam if I do not pass?
Retakes occur on the next published MA HRD statewide police lieutenant promotional exam cycle. Candidates file again when HRD opens the next lieutenant exam window.
